Will These Pan Protectors Fit Any Pan Size?
The pattern provides directions for making pan protractors in four sizes. You can make each size or choose one of the following sizes: S – 10″, M – 12.5″, L – 15.5″, and XL – 18.5”. Feel free to mix and match sizes to suit your kitchen needs or create a uniform set for a stylish, coordinated look.
What Yarn Is Best For Crochet Pan Protectors?
The best yarn for crochet pan protectors is 100% cotton, as it’s heat-resistant, durable, and easy to wash. Cotton blends, like cotton/linen or cotton/bamboo, also work well and can add extra texture or strength. The designer recommends using Knit Picks Dishie in worsted weight for this pattern.
